Emanuel Djibril Dankawa is a Nigerien football player. He plays for the Niger national football team. He can play all defensive and midfield positions.

Dankawa played for the Niger side that finished runners-up in the 2009 UEMOA Tournament.,[1] making his FIFA competitive debut for Niger on 31 May 2008 against Uganda in Kampala.[2]
